ORDER

WHEREAS:

 

A.      On March 13, 2018, Shannon Wall Centre Rental Apartments Limited Partnership (SWCRA) applied to the British Columbia Utilities Commission (BCUC), pursuant to section 52 of the Utilities Commission Act (UCA), for approval of the disposition 100 percent of its interest in the Shannon Estates Thermal Energy System (SETES), and relevant UCA approvals, to its wholly-owned sister subsidiary Shannon Estates Utility Ltd. (SEUL); and consequential orders of the BCUC to reflect SEUL assuming all rights and obligations of SWCRA in relation to the SETES (Application);

B.      By Order C-4-16 dated April 21, 2016, pursuant to sections 45 and 46 of the UCA, the BCUC granted SWCRA a Certificate of Public Convenience and Necessity  to own and operate the SETES at an estimated total capital cost of $7.5 million;

C.      By Order G-77-16A dated June 1, 2016, the BCUC approved interim and refundable rates for SWCRA effective June 1, 2016;

D.      By Order G-190-17 dated December 19, 2017, the BCUC set rates and rate structure for SWCRA on a permanent basis effective from June 1, 2016 to December 31, 2019;

E.       By Order G-68-18 dated April 3, 2018, the BCUC established the regulatory timetable for the review of the Application, which included one round of information requests, deadline for letters of comment, deadline for SWCRA to respond to letters of comment and further process to be determined;

F.       By Order G-91-18 dated May 11, 2018, the BCUC issued a further regulatory timetable that included a workshop to be held on June 11, 2018;

G.      On June 11, 2018, the workshop was held and attended by representatives of SWRCA and Interested Parties, which included Mr. Gerard Duffy and Mr. Martin Parker, representing Coach House Strata EPS2413, and Ms. Francesca Turner representing Strata EPS2412;

H.      Subsequent to the workshop on June 11, 2018, Mr. Duffy submitted a letter to the BCUC regarding one of the issues raised during the workshop and SWRCA responded to Mr. Duffy’s letter on June 21, 2018;

I.        Subsequent to the SWCRA’s response on June 21, 2018, Mr. Duffy submitted a letter requesting an opportunity to provide comment on SWCRA’s June 21, 2018 submission; and

J.        The BCUC considers that further process is warranted to determine whether Mr. Duffy should be provided an opportunity to comment on SWRCA’s submission of June 21, 2018.

 

 

NOW THEREFORE the BCUC establishes a further regulatory timetable, attached as Appendix A to this order.
